**Q: How do facilities staff access the prototype workshop in the Ashgrove Wing?**

Access is restricted owing to unsecured equipment and ongoing test rigs. Facilities staff may enter only for scheduled maintenance, logged in advance with the workshop coordinator. Always wear eye protection past the yellow line and relock the door on exit. Enter using the keypad code below.

turnstile pass: bdg-YEOZLM-79341408

Wiki: Document transport — sealed-bid tenders

Quick refresher, since we've had questions: the sealed bids for the Rillhaven bridge tender can't go in the normal mail run. They travel in a locked satchel, one envelope per bidder, logged in the tender register with seal numbers noted. Nobody opens anything — that's the adjudication panel's job at Corvane House. Book Thistledown Secure Couriers, not the general account. When the courier arrives, whoever signs the satchel out must state this one confidential instruction to them:

drop instructions, hahip-badug: the quenox ralath courier leaves the kaseth fraiel rusiel tameth belys istdor ralion giliel ledger at gate 7830 under passcode 165413

## Account Recovery: RateVault Cache

For plugin authors locked out of the RateVault tax-rate lookup cache: first confirm your plugin key has not simply expired, since expired keys produce the same error as a locked account. If the account itself is locked, open a recovery session from the partner console, verify your plugin manifest, and wait for the challenge prompt. Do not retry more than three times; the cache shards will blacklist the origin. When prompted, enter the recovery passphrase that appears below.

unlock words, bawef-kahap: sorax-sorir-quenys-aldok

Action item from the Lanternbird outage: our webhook sender retried failed deliveries immediately and forever, which hammered partner endpoints during their own incident and got us rate-limited. We're moving to exponential backoff with jitter, a 24-hour cap, and a dead-letter queue for the stragglers. Heads up for the release: this changes delivery timing guarantees, so partners need notice. Full retry policy and rollout plan live on the internal page.

wiki page, bagef-yajof: https://sentry.sivrelcloud.corp/board